Girl Gotch Comfortable Girls Underwear Review

November 4, 2010 by Scarlet

2 shares
  • Share
  • Tweet
  • Yummly

Girl Gotch is another company started by a mom looking for a a product to meet her daughter’s needs and ending up designing it herself! She could not find comfortable panties for her daughter that would stay in place without riding up so she created Girl Gotch underwear in the style of boys underwear but with cute fun girls colors. They come in two styles- brief and boxer!

comfortable girls underwear

“Our briefs won’t give a girl grief. Thanks to their clever design, they stay where they’re supposed to stay. There’s no itchy tag, and the waistband is comfortable too. It’s the perfect fit, whether you’re cartwheeling through gym class or just chilling with friends.”

Comfortable Girls Underwear- Girl Gotch Review


My daughter was lucky enough to get to try both the boxer and the brief style. We love them both. The underwear also come in a very nice box with a magnetic closure that she loves and uses for storing random loose odds and ends! The boxer style is great for wearing under her skirts and dresses as they just look like little shorts if her dress should happen to expose her undergarments while she is on the playground. Both the boxer and the brief style are made of 95% cotton and 5% spandex so they stretch and move with your child. They are also a very nice thickness, not too thin or thick. GirlGotch are super cute, comfortable girls underwear- what more could you ask for in girls underwear?

Girl Gotch review
GirlGotch has become Bloom Kids and it is available online or check for retailers in your area. They come in size 2 to size 12. I would say they run a little on the large side (but then my daughter is small.)
